NOTE 4 COMMITMENTS AND CONTINGENCIES

During 2006, we engaged an outside consultant to assess our pricing programs under Medicare/Medicaid and other governmental pricing programs during the period from 2002 through the second quarter of 2006. In connection with this review, we identified additional liabilities related to discontinued operations for possible overbilling under Medicare/Medicaid and other governmental pricing programs. Our estimate of the remaining amounts due was approximately $1.1 million at September 24, 2011 and $1.5 million at December 25, 2010, which are included in the amounts recorded as current liabilities from discontinued operations. We intend to pay these obligations as they are re-billed to us.

We have agreements with our employees that include certain cash payments and equity-based award modifications in the event of a termination of employment or a termination of employment subsequent to a change in control of the Company.

Litigation

We are a party to legal proceedings that we believe to be ordinary, routine litigation incidental to the business of present or former operations. It is management's opinion, based on the advice of counsel, that the ultimate resolution of such litigation will not have a material adverse effect on our financial condition, results of operations or cash flows.
